LOW VITALITY (continued)
SPRING MENU
_LOW VITALITY--UNDERWEIGHT WEAK DIGESTION_
Take a cool sponge or a shower bath, a few minutes' vigorous exercise,
and a cup of hot water just after rising.
BREAKFAST
Strained orange juice, diluted--one-half water
One egg whipped five or six minutes with a rotary
egg beater, to which add a spoonful of sugar,
a flavor of pineapple juice, and a glass of milk
Half-cup of wheat bran, cooked, and a spoonful
or two of steamed wheat
LUNCHEON
Three eggs prepared as for breakfast, adding
two glasses of milk. Drink slowly
DINNER
A two-egg omelet rolled in cream and grated
nuts
Puree of peas or beans
A small baked potato
Take sufficient wheat bran night and morning to keep the bowels in
normal action.
